Two words: Government oversight. It's a concept in place to make sure that businesses are, quote, "doing the right thing" and being good members of the community, but here in Central Florida, there's a region that, in some cases, notoriously falls outside of those parameters.  We're talking about the theme parks, the bread and butter for our local economy. So what's really going on? Spectrum News 13 Digital Producer and Attractions Insider expert Ashley Carter will talk about government oversight, the state report that lists injuries from theme park guests, and more on the latest Central Florida: Beyond the Soundbite.
